The first step in any home AC unit repair process is diagnosis. Often, the problem is simpler than it seems. A unit that fails to turn on might be suffering from a tripped circuit breaker, a blown fuse, or a faulty thermostat. Before panicking, always check your home’s electrical panel to ensure the breaker for the AC unit hasn’t tripped. Similarly, a thermostat set incorrectly or with dead batteries can mimic a system failure. If the unit turns on but isn’t cooling effectively, the issue could be a dirty air filter, which restricts airflow and reduces efficiency. A clogged filter forces the system to work harder, leading to inadequate cooling and higher energy bills. Replacing a dirty filter is one of the easiest and most effective DIY maintenance tasks.
Another frequent culprit in home AC unit repair is refrigerant-related problems. Your air conditioner doesn’t “use up” refrigerant; it circulates it in a closed loop. If the coolant level is low, it almost certainly indicates a leak. Symptoms of low refrigerant include ice forming on the evaporator coils, warm air blowing from the vents, and a hissing sound from the unit. It is vital to understand that handling refrigerant is not a DIY project. It requires a certified professional with specialized equipment to locate the leak, repair it, and recharge the system to the manufacturer’s specifications. Attempting this yourself is dangerous, illegal for most types of refrigerant, and can cause further damage to the compressor, the heart of your AC unit.
Strange noises are often a clear signal that your system needs attention. The nature of the sound can point to the underlying issue. Here are some common noises and their potential causes:
- Grinding or Squealing: This often indicates a problem with the motor bearings or a worn-out belt in the blower assembly. These components require lubrication or replacement by a technician.
- Banging or Clattering: This could mean a loose or broken part inside the compressor, such as a connecting rod. This is a serious issue that requires immediate professional inspection.
- Buzzing: Buzzing sounds can originate from several places, including loose parts, dirty coils, or, more alarmingly, an electrical issue like a failing contractor or capacitor. Electrical problems should be addressed immediately to prevent a safety hazard.
Beyond noises, water leakage is another common reason for home AC unit repair. Your AC unit naturally produces condensation as it cools and dehumidifies the air. This water is typically drained away through a condensate drain line. If you notice water pooling around the indoor unit, the drain line is likely clogged with algae, mold, or debris. A clogged drain line can lead to water damage and high humidity levels in your home. You can attempt to clear a minor clog using a wet/dry vacuum or by flushing the line with a mixture of vinegar and water. However, if the problem persists, a technician can perform a more thorough cleaning. In more severe cases, the leak could be due to a frozen evaporator coil, often caused by low refrigerant or poor airflow, which then thaws and causes water overflow.
For homeowners who are comfortable with basic tasks, there are several preventative maintenance steps that can reduce the frequency of major home AC unit repair. Establishing a simple routine can extend the life of your system and improve its efficiency. Consider the following checklist to perform seasonally:
- Inspect and Replace Air Filters: Check your air filter every month during peak cooling season. Replace disposable filters or clean reusable ones according to the manufacturer’s instructions. This is the single most important maintenance task.
- Clean the Outdoor Unit (Condenser): Ensure the area around your outdoor condenser unit is clear of leaves, grass clippings, and other debris. Gently hose down the fins to remove dirt and grime, being careful not to bend them.
- Check the Thermostat: Verify that your thermostat is functioning correctly. If you have an older mechanical model, consider upgrading to a programmable or smart thermostat for better energy management.
- Ensure Proper Airflow: Make sure all supply and return vents inside your home are open and unobstructed by furniture, curtains, or rugs.
Despite your best efforts at maintenance, there will be times when professional home AC unit repair is unavoidable. Knowing when to call a technician is as important as knowing what to do yourself. You should immediately contact a qualified HVAC professional if you experience any of the following: a complete system failure that isn’t resolved by checking the breaker or thermostat, any signs of electrical issues like burning smells or frequent breaker trips, refrigerant leaks, major water leakage that you cannot resolve, or persistent strange noises coming from the compressor or blower motor. Professional technicians have the training, tools, and experience to diagnose complex problems accurately and perform repairs safely, ensuring your system operates reliably.
Investing in an annual professional maintenance service is one of the wisest decisions a homeowner can make. During a tune-up, a technician will perform a comprehensive inspection and cleaning that goes far beyond basic DIY tasks. This typically includes checking refrigerant levels, testing for leaks, cleaning evaporator and condenser coils, inspecting electrical connections, lubricating moving parts, and verifying system controls.
